NAME gcloud compute instance-groups managed all-instances-config delete - delete values defined in the all-instances configuration of a managed instance group SYNOPSIS gcloud compute instance-groups managed all-instances-config delete NAME [--labels=KEY,[KEY,...]] [--metadata=KEY,[KEY,...]] [--region=REGION | --zone=ZONE] [GCLOUD_WIDE_FLAG ...] DESCRIPTION gcloud compute instance-groups managed all-instances-config delete deletes one or more values defined in the all-instances configuration of a managed instance group. To apply a revised all-instances configuration to existing instances in the group, use one of the following methods: ▪ Update instances using the update-instances command. ▪ Recreate instances using the recreate-instances command. ▪ Use the rolling-action start-update command. ▪ Use the API to set the group's updatePolicy.type to PROACTIVE. EXAMPLES To delete the group's all-instances configuration in order to stop overriding the group's instance template for a label with the key label-key and metadata with the key metadata-key in group my-group, run: $ gcloud compute instance-groups managed all-instances-config \ delete my-group --metadata=metadata-key --labels=label-key POSITIONAL ARGUMENTS NAME Name of the managed instance group to delete the all instances configuration for. FLAGS --labels=KEY,[KEY,...] Remove labels keys from the group's all instances configuration. --metadata=KEY,[KEY,...] Remove metadata keys from the group's all instances configuration. At most one of these can be specified: --region=REGION Region of the managed instance group to delete the all instances configuration for. If not specified, you might be prompted to select a region (interactive mode only). A list of regions can be fetched by running: $ gcloud compute regions list Overrides the default compute/region property value for this command invocation. --zone=ZONE Zone of the managed instance group to delete the all instances configuration for. If not specified, you might be prompted to select a zone (interactive mode only). A list of zones can be fetched by running: $ gcloud compute zones list Overrides the default compute/zone property value for this command invocation.
